Resolution will be based on official WTT Contender results.Jun-Sung Oh enters the WTT Contender men's singles matchup against Gang-hyeon Park holding the clearer edge in recent form and world ranking position, sitting near No. 31 on the WTT list as of late spring 2026. The Korean has posted solid singles results this season, including straight-sets victories in May events and competitive showings against higher-ranked opponents in team competitions. Park, an Asian Games medalist with stronger recent visibility in doubles, has fewer documented individual highlights heading into the contest and trails in established singles pedigree. Both players advanced through early rounds in the ongoing event, with Park posting a notable straight-games win over Xiang Peng and an upset over a top seed in prior rounds. The June 12 encounter resolves on official WTT results, where serve consistency and early-game momentum have frequently decided similar pairings.
